<h3>Linear graphs of slope-intercept form equations</h3>
Rodney's error on each of the given linear graphs are as follows;
For y= 30x +10;
- The slope of the graph is 30 and it's intercept is; 10. Hence, the graph should intersect/touch the y-axis at (0,10)
For y= (-1/2)x +5;
- The slope of the given function is; -1/2 and hence, the graph should be a decreasing linear graph.
For y= x -2;
- The slope and intercept of the given function are 1 and -2 respectively. On this note, the graphed line should intersect the y-axis at point (0, -2) and the graph should be an increasing linear graph.
